Transaction 944042290e1be1fc9353583166c09f015034da978f09d5703ac2b9051b58568d
1 Input
1 Output
-
944042290e1be1fc9353583166c09f015034da978f09d5703ac2b9051b58568d:0
- value
- 806860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b8f2e97205dcc3f2891ff45694fb7849fd8c73b OP_EQUAL
- address
- 3CxLZbee5vB9Jb4DR6JfzSRwX12XpkdzyW